Whisky Barrel Aged Gin - Limited Release RRP $79

Our Whisky Barrel Aged Gin has had 1 year, 2 months and 7 days quietly soaking out character from a freshly dumped Black Gate Distillery barrel (that held peated whisky) emerging packed with complexity, merging Juniper forward, spiced Gin spirit with a kiss of whisky character, that all important peaty smooch and the deliciousness that only time in oak can bring.

Barrel: 100litre Ex Black Gate Distillery Peated Whisky

Barreled: 4th June 2025. Decanted: 11th August 2026

Nose: Vanilla & spice, earthy pine, cinnamon & a half a smidgin of peat.

Palate: Softened juniper, prickly spice, citrus notes resolving to a subtle whisky finish.

Colour: Pale Gold

Hand bottled, labelled & waxed. Each bottle numbered and signed by the distiller.

Serving Suggestion

  • Negroni - 30ml WBAG, 30ml Gooree Rosso Vermouth, 15-30ml Campari - stirred over ice, garnish with half orange wheel.
  • Aged Old Fashioned - 45ml WBAG, 20ml Orancello, 4 dashes Bitters - stirred over ice. Garnish with a flamed orange twist.
  • One the Rocks - no instructions required!

RRP $79

500ml 45.9% ABV. Distilled, Aged & Bottled in Mudgee. Product of Australia.

Common Questions

FAQ about Baker Williams' Products

What is this products's shelf life?

We recommend that our drinks are opened within 12 months of purchase, and consumed approximately 6 months after opening.

How do I best store your products?

All our products can be stored safely at room temperature. Best out of direct sunlight and large temperature changes.

I can see bits floating in it. Is that normal?

Yep! Absolutely. We don't really filter things 'round here unless it is absolutely necessary. Settling of particles on the bottom of the bottle is really normal too. That said, If you are ever worried about the quality of things you buy from us, call straight away and let us know.
